[v3,2/2] net/memif: add a Tx fast path

  For memif non-zero-copy mode, there is a branch to compare
the mbuf and memif buffer size during memory copying. If all
mbufs come from the same mempool, and memif buf size >= mbuf
size, add a fast Tx memory copy path without the comparing
branch and with mbuf bulk free, otherwise still run the
original Tx path.

The removal of the branch and bulk free lead to considerable
performance uplift.

Test with 1p1q on N1SDP AArch64 server,
--------------------------------------------
  buf size  | memif >= mbuf | memif < mbuf |
--------------------------------------------
non-zc gain |    10.82%     |     0.04%    |
--------------------------------------------
   zc gain  |     8.86%     |     3.18%    |
--------------------------------------------

Test with 1p1q on Cascade Lake Xeon X86 server,
--------------------------------------------
  buf size  | memif >= mbuf | memif < mbuf |
--------------------------------------------
non-zc gain |     7.32%     |    -0.85%    |
--------------------------------------------
   zc gain  |    12.75%     |    -0.16%    |
--------------------------------------------
